Realme GT 5: Flagship Smartphone with Snapdragon 8 Gen 2 SoC Set to Debut in China

Realme has been absent from launching GT-series flagship phones in China since January 2023 when the Realme GT 2 and GT 2 Pro were announced. However, recent reports suggest that Realme is preparing to unveil a new flagship phone in China in August, which could potentially be named the Realme GT 5, according to a leak from tipster Digital Chat Station (DCS).

The Anticipated Launch of Realme GT 5

Previously, Realme’s devices bearing model numbers RMX3820 and RMX3823 were observed on Chinese certification platforms TENAA and 3C. These phones are said to feature the Snapdragon 8 Gen 2 chipset. Initial reports speculated that they might be called the Realme GT Neo 6, but the latest leak from DCS suggests that the upcoming flagship will be named the Realme GT 5 and will be equipped with the Snapdragon 8 Gen 2 SoC.

The RMX3820/3 devices are expected to make their debut next month, potentially the Realme GT 5. Additionally, DCS mentioned that Realme is also working on the Realme GT 5 Pro, which is likely to feature the Snapdragon 8 Gen 3 chipset. This device could be revealed by the end of this month or early in 2024.

According to rumors, the Realme GT 5 is said to feature a 6.74-inch OLED screen that supports 1.5K resolution and boasts a refresh rate of 144Hz. Powered by the Snapdragon 8 Gen 2 chip, it will offer up to 16GB of LPDDR5x RAM and 1TB of UFS 4.0 storage. The phone will sport a 16-megapixel front camera and a triple camera setup on the rear, featuring a 50-megapixel main sensor (Sony IMX890, with OIS) along with an 8-megapixel and a 2-megapixel sensor.

The battery specifications will vary between the two variants: the RMX3820 version of the GT 5 will have a 4,600mAh battery with 240W charging, while the RMX3823 model will come with a larger 5,200mAh battery and support 150W charging.
